Hackers continue laundering 7,000 Bitcoin from the Binance hack
From cryptoslate.com
The hackers who stole 7,000 BTC from Binance continue to layer funds in an attempt to launder and obfuscate the Bitcoin’s connection to the hack. In May, the world’s largest cryptocurrency exchange experienced its first major security breach, with hackers making away with 7,000 Bitcoin, now valued at over $82 million. Binance fully covered losses from the hack through its “SAFU” fund. Following the hack, major exchanges reacted by blacklisting the stolen funds.
